Bonuses, Promotions, and Wagering Conditions
Welcome offers, free spins, cashback, and loyalty rewards are common marketing tools. These promotions may increase entertainment value, but their headline amount should never be the only consideration. The important details are normally found in the full terms and conditions.
- Check the minimum deposit required to activate an offer.
- Review wagering requirements and the deadline for completing them.
- Confirm which games contribute to bonus turnover and at what percentage.
- Look for maximum bet limits while bonus funds are active.
- Check withdrawal restrictions, eligible payment methods, and maximum promotional winnings.
A transparent promotion should explain its requirements in clear language. If key conditions are difficult to locate, unusually restrictive, or inconsistent across different pages, choosing another operator may be the safer option.
Security, Licensing, and Fair Play
Trust is essential when selecting an online casino. A reputable operator should display its licence information, corporate details, privacy policy, and responsible gaming procedures. Independent testing of random number generators and game outcomes also provides useful reassurance that results are generated fairly.
Key checks before registering
- Verify the operator’s licence with the relevant regulatory authority.
- Confirm that the website uses secure encryption for personal and payment data.
- Read the privacy policy to understand how information is collected and stored.
- Review identity verification requirements before making a withdrawal.
- Test whether customer support is available through practical contact channels.
Payment security is equally important. Well-established platforms typically support recognised methods such as bank cards, bank transfers, and regulated digital wallets. Processing times, fees, minimum deposits, and withdrawal limits should be reviewed before funds are added.
Responsible Gaming Should Come First
Casino games are designed for entertainment, not guaranteed income. A sensible approach involves setting a budget before playing, treating deposits as entertainment spending, and avoiding attempts to recover losses through larger wagers. Players should also set time limits and take regular breaks, particularly during fast-paced sessions.
Most regulated operators provide tools such as deposit limits, loss limits, reality checks, time-outs, and self-exclusion. These features can help players maintain control, but they work best when used proactively. If gambling begins to affect finances, relationships, work, or emotional wellbeing, stop playing and seek support from an appropriate professional or specialist organisation.
